
AChR
Acetylcholine Receptor (AChR) inhibitors are compounds that block the activity of acetylcholine receptors, which are critical for neurotransmission in the central and peripheral nervous systems. AChRs play a vital role in muscle contraction, memory, and cognitive functions. Inhibitors of AChRs are used to study conditions such as myasthenia gravis, Alzheimer's disease, and other neurological disorders. By modulating AChR activity, these inhibitors can help unravel the complexities of cholinergic signaling in the brain.
